Zhongnan University of Economics and Law (ZUEL) has officially opened admissions and scholarships for the 2025 academic year, welcoming applications from international students. Renowned for its strong emphasis on economics, law, and management, ZUEL is a key institution under China’s “Double World-Class” initiative and offers diverse academic opportunities for global learners.
Programs Available
Degree Programs:
- Undergraduate (Chinese-taught): Majors in Economics, Law, International Business, Chinese Language and Literature, and more.
- Undergraduate (English-taught): Business Management.
- Master’s (Chinese-taught): Majors include International Relations, Public Finance, Constitutional Law, Finance, and Applied Statistics.
- Master’s (English-taught): Programs in Finance, Chinese Law, Environmental Science, Business Administration, and more.
- Doctoral (Chinese and English-taught): Specialized fields such as Finance, Civil Law, International Law, and Public Finance.
Non-Degree Programs:
- Scholar Programs consistent with degree majors.
- Chinese Language Programs with various proficiency levels and online courses.
Application Periods
- Degree Programs: October 15, 2024 – July 1, 2025.
- Non-degree Programs (Fall Semester): March 1 – June 15, 2025.
- Non-degree Programs (Spring Semester): October 1 – December 15, 2024.
Scholarships and Key Dates
ZUEL offers Chinese Government Scholarships (CSC) and University Scholarships for outstanding international students. The CSC Scholarship application deadline is expected to be February 23, 2025, with detailed information available on the official ZUEL portal.
How to Apply?
Interested candidates should apply online via ZUEL’s International Student Online Service System. Applicants must ensure that all uploaded documents are clear and complete. Hard-copy applications are not accepted, and applicants should bring original documents upon registration.
